带模板的 Pandoc powerpoint:标题幻灯片为空

Pandoc powerpoint with template : title slide is blank

提问人:Ombrelin 提问时间:1/10/2023 更新时间:11/21/2023 访问量:134

问:

我正在使用 pandoc 将幻灯片编写为 Markdown,然后通过 Pandoc 文档中提到的将其导出为带有模板的 Powerpoint 文件。.potx--reference-doc

一切正常,只是标题幻灯片在结果中为空。它相应地使用模板中的“标题幻灯片”母版幻灯片,但未插入 pandoc 元数据中指定的标题、演示者姓名和日期。

如果我从模板中删除母版幻灯片,则数据将正确呈现,但使用“标准幻灯片”母版幻灯片。

有什么线索吗?

模板 Markdown PowerPoint Pandoc

评论

0赞 Patrick Bucher 11/15/2023
我注意到相同的行为,既使用模板又使用文件作为 .但是,“标准切片”解决方法对我不起作用。.potx.pptx--reference-doc

答:

1赞 Patrick Bucher 11/15/2023 #1

我遇到了同样的问题,唯一适合我的解决方案是解决方法。就我而言,从我的模板生成 -File 总是会导致文件损坏,必须在使用 PowerPoint 打开时“修复”。.pptx

所以我从 pandoc 的默认参考文档开始:

pandoc -o ref.pptx --print-default-data-file reference.pptx

然后,我将已经包含可行文档所需的所有内容的模板修改为我真正想要使用的模板。ref.pptx

从那以后我就没有遇到任何问题,标题幻灯片按预期显示。

0赞 Perry 11/21/2023 #2

我必须使用这种特定格式指定我的元数据:

title: Title
author: John Doe

最初我有这个,但不起作用:

title:
- Title
author:
- John Doe

尽管如此,两者都使用 .beamer